State Director Nick Carter
Political outreach director on Bernie 2016. Started with Sen. Sanders in Sept. 2014 as managing director of Friends of Bernie Sanders and Progressive Voters of Vermont. Public affairs coordinator of Planned Parenthood of Northern New England, April 2012-Sept. 2014. Project manager/network coordinator for CCTV Center for Media & Democracy, Feb. 2009-April 2012. Field organizer for the Vermont Freedom to Marry Task Force, Jan.-April 2009. Scheduler and organizer for the Vermont Democratic Party, May-Nov. 2008. B.A. in political science, economics from University of Vermont, 2008. twitter

Chairman Dottie Deans
(started March 2013, elected April
15, 2013 folowing resignation of predecessor; elected to full term in
Nov. 2013) became involved in the Democratic Party in Vermont
beginning as Town Chair of Pomfret, then elected Windsor County chair,
and in 2011 Vice Chair. Worked for 14 years as an elementary
school teacher in the Cherry Creek school district in Colorado.
Graduate of the University of Denver.

Coordinated Campaign Director Cameron
Russell
Field director with the Vermont Democratic Party since Dec. 2014; a regional field director, Aug.-Dec. 2014. M.Ed. from University of Massachusetts-Amherst, 2013; B.A. in sociology and community and international development from University of Vermont, 2007.

House Campaign Director Katherine Levasseur
(Feb. 2016) B.A. in political science from UVM, 2013. Won the title of Miss Vermont in 2011. As a teenager, Levasseur "proposed and advocated for a state constitutional amendment that enables Vermonters who will be eighteen by the date of the general election to vote in primary elections." 11th generation Vermonter.
